Description

Listen as our esteemed guest Dr. Wanpen Vongpatanasin, @DrWanpen (https://twitter.com/DrWanpen) (UT Southwestern (https://profiles.utsouthwestern.edu/profile/17620/wanpen-vongpatanasin.html) ) discusses the nitty-gritty of blood pressure monitoring and hypertension treatment.  We review the thresholds for HTN diagnosis and how to accurately measure blood pressure levels at home and in the office.  Dr Vongpatanasin shares the latest guideline recommendations for first line pharmaceutical therapies as well as her pearls about how to treat special populations.
